I love playing around in Photoshop.  Here's another Before and After of the open sign in our local coffee shop Viento y Agua on 4th and Termino in Long Beach, CA.  

I duplicated the image, changed the blend mode, added a few layers of different textures changing the blend mode on each.  Added a solid color adjustment layer and changed the blend mode on that too. Used the crop tool to extend the image, filled it with a white border and used the dissolve blend mode. Too much fun!!
